节点文献

H.264和AVS多模视频解码器运动矢量预测模块设计与实现

Design and Relization of Motion Vector Predictor in H.264 and AVS Multi-Mode Video Decoder

【作者】 吕寅鹏

【导师】 郑世宝;

【作者基本信息】 上海交通大学 , 信号与信息处理, 2008, 硕士

【摘要】 在当今社会,视频信息已经成为人类生产和生活中不可或缺的重要元素,对于视频编解码芯片的巨大需求造成了近年来半导体市场的空前繁荣。在市场推动力的作用下,对视频编解码标准及其有效实现方法的研究成为工业界和学术界不断探索的一个重要课题。本文对目前代表世界先进水平的H.264和AVS两种视频编解码标准的帧间预测解码方法进行了探索和研究,致力于提出一种能够适应多标准共存市场现状的多模视频解码SoC的帧间预测解码及其运动矢量预测器的硬件设计与实现。本文首先分析了视频领域半导体市场的现状和前景,说明了目前视频解码芯片设计中面临的多标准共存、设计周期紧张、开发成本低廉等突出矛盾,和进行本课题研究的意义。之后,本文总结了各种帧间预测编码及其解码方法,对H.264和AVS两种标准运动矢量预测方法进行了详细分析,研究了两标准解码过程中运动矢量预测过程在硬件实现中的可复用性,针对两标准对存储空间的需求,提出了一套统一而有效的存储管理机制;同时,本文还提出了一套完整的多模运动矢量预测模块的硬件设计方案;详细介绍了所设计的预测器的工作机制、接口和时序,并分模块详细介绍了各子模块的设计方案,说明了其功能和特点;此外,本文详细分析了设计中的关键点和创新点,其中包括仲裁控制模块内部的控制状态机,空域预测模块的流水线结构,伸缩模块中的流水线阵列除法器以及存储控制模块的实现方案。最后,在介绍了模块设计中采用的设计流程、开发环境及测试方案后,详细给出了包括RTL仿真、Netlist综合、形式验证和门级仿真在内的各个实验步骤的结果和报告,对实验结果进行了分析和对比。并对全文进行了总结和展望。

【Abstract】 In modern society, video information has become an indispensable element of human life, and the tremendous consumption needs of video decoding chip have led to unprecedented thriving of semiconductor market. Driven by the needs of market, research of video coding standards and corresponding hardware realizing method has become an important subject of both industrial and academic community.This paper has studied the inter prediction method of prevailing video coding standards H.264 and AVS, which stand for the leading video coding technology of the world, and tried to propose a hardware realizing scheme for a motion vector predictor, which can meet the needs of concurrent situation of multiple video coding standards and be flexibly used in multi-mode video decoding SoC design.First, the paper analyzed the present situation and bright future of video decoding semiconductor industry and also pointed out some conspicurity contradictions faced by this industry today, including the coexistence of multiple video coding standards, the high tension of design period and shotage of development cost. Then it brought out the meaning of our study.After that, this paper summarized the common inter prediction coding and decoding method. A detailed explanation of motion vector prediction process of H.264 and AVS was made and based on this explanation we analyzed the possibility of hardware sharing during motion vector prediction between these two standards, and also proposed an effective memory control method for the multi-mode motion vector predictor according to the circumscribing of these two standards; meanwhile,the paper proposed a complete scheme of hardware design for multi-mode motion vector predictor; introduced the detail operating mechanisim, interface and timing of the design;and described the design scheme module by module. Besides, the important and creative parts of the design, including the state machine of control module, the pipeline architecture of spatial prediction module, array divider with pipeline in scale module, and the scheme of memory controller, were declared in the paper with emphases.Finally , after introducing the design flow , environment of exploitation, and the simulation and verification method been used,the paper showed the detail results and reports of each stage of the design, including RTL simulation, synthesis, formal verification and Gate-level simulation. According to the compare and analysis of the experimental results, the paper drew a conclusion and forecast the future.

  • 【分类号】TN764
  • 【被引频次】1
  • 【下载频次】200
节点文献中: 

本文链接的文献网络图示:

本文的引文网络